B12n12 Cluster as a Collector of Noble Gases: A Quantum Chemical Study

Journal
Physica E: Low-Dimensional Systems and Nanostructures
ISSN
1386-9477
Date Issued
2020
Author(s)
Cardenas-Jiron, G  
Pino-Rios, R  
Abstract
Systematic analysis of the noble gas (Ng = He – Rn) trapping capacity of the B12N12 cluster were performed at the PBE0-D3/def2-TZVP level by means of thermochemical data, topological analysis of the electron density (QTAIM), non-covalent interactions index (NCI), and energy decomposition analysis (EDA). The results indicate that the Ngn@B12N12 (n = 1, 12) cluster can be obtained below room temperature. Additionally, it was found that this cluster can trap up to 12 noble gas atoms without losing stability, Finally, the effect of an applied electric field has been analysed, showing that the interaction energy can be improved through this strategy. © 2019 Elsevier B.V.
